Incorporating bodycam footage from the initial crime scene, surveillance video, and interrogation room recordings, homicide investigations unfold through dramatic real video footage providing an up-close perspective on homicide investigations.

Season 1 Ratings Summary

"Albuquerque Ambush" is the best rated episode of "The Murder Tapes" season 1. It scored 8/10 based on 64 votes. Directed by Unknown and written by Unknown, it aired on 8/28/2019. This episode is rated 0.2 points higher than the second-best, "Scene of the Crime".
